Transaction 51f6808280a3ccf2425dbb1ac8448ad730331a875d4702d4993f0368e3d6930e

1 Input
2 Outputs
  • 51f6808280a3ccf2425dbb1ac8448ad730331a875d4702d4993f0368e3d6930e:0
  • value  9948664426
    address  17DsqiLCo2fXeNHGhAj3LabRydbVqDo4AZ
  • 51f6808280a3ccf2425dbb1ac8448ad730331a875d4702d4993f0368e3d6930e:1
  • value  10203918
    address  3KnoGQtxbD2EG8tonuDhXPtBXZDDL6hDTR